SSHRC Insight Grants Online Application – Now Live + Webinars

Program Link: https://sshrc-crsh.canada.ca/en/funding/opportunities/insight-grants/2025/competition.aspx Sponsor: Social Science and Humanities Research Council Value: Note: As of the October 2025 competition cycle onwards, the value of these grants will be adjusted as follows: Stream A: $10,000 to $125,000 (previously $7,000 to $100,000) Stream B: $125,001 to $500,000 (previously $100,001 to $400,000) Description: The online application form for the Insight Grants (IG) 2025 […]

SSHRC Connection Grants – August Deadline

Program Link: https://sshrc-crsh.canada.ca/en/funding/opportunities/connection-grants/2025/competition.aspx Sponsor: Social Science and Humanities Research Council Value: For 1 year Events: $7,000 to $25,000 Outreach activities: $7,000 to $50,000; higher amounts may be considered if well justified Description: These grants support events and outreach activities geared toward short-term, targeted knowledge mobilization initiatives.
